Description

This book scrutinises 'peace' and 'war' through Australian lenses. It uncovers a deeper understanding of these terms and reflects a desire to bring to light alternative Australian ideas of war and peacemaking. Certain stories have eclipsed others that add importantly to Australia's history. This Quaker initiative considers a plurality of voices and the 'truths' they purport. It unpacks the act of 'memorialising' to discover the marked impact we make in our efforts to hold on to meaning and to our past. What have been the effects of our responses to the maxim 'Lest we forget'?
